Figma vs. Nendoroid
What's the Difference?
Figma and Nendoroid are both popular lines of collectible figures, but they have distinct differences. Figma figures are known for their highly detailed and articulated designs, allowing for a wide range of poses and expressions. On the other hand, Nendoroid figures are characterized by their chibi-style proportions and interchangeable parts, allowing for customization and personalization. While Figma figures are more realistic and poseable, Nendoroid figures are more cute and customizable, appealing to different preferences among collectors. Ultimately, both Figma and Nendoroid offer high-quality figures that cater to a wide range of tastes and interests in the world of collectibles.

Design
Figma figures are known for their highly detailed and realistic designs. These figures are typically more anatomically accurate and feature intricate sculpting and painting. On the other hand, Nendoroid figures have a chibi-style design, with large heads and small bodies. This design gives Nendoroids a cute and playful appearance that appeals to many collectors.
Articulation
One of the key differences between Figma and Nendoroid figures is their level of articulation. Figma figures are highly posable, with multiple points of articulation that allow for a wide range of dynamic poses. This makes them ideal for creating action scenes or recreating iconic poses from your favorite series. Nendoroid figures, on the other hand, have limited articulation due to their chibi design. While they can still be posed to some extent, they are not as flexible as Figma figures.
Accessories
Both Figma and Nendoroid figures come with a variety of accessories to enhance your display options. Figma figures often come with interchangeable hands, faces, and weapons, allowing you to customize your figure to your liking. Nendoroid figures, on the other hand, come with multiple face plates and accessories that can be used to create different expressions and poses. Additionally, Nendoroid figures often come with small props and items that add to the overall charm of the figure.
Size
Another difference between Figma and Nendoroid figures is their size. Figma figures are typically larger and more realistic in scale, standing around 6 inches tall on average. This larger size allows for more detailed sculpting and painting, making Figma figures look more lifelike. Nendoroid figures, on the other hand, are smaller in size, standing around 4 inches tall. This smaller size gives Nendoroids a cute and compact appearance that is perfect for displaying on a desk or shelf.
Price
When it comes to price, Figma figures are generally more expensive than Nendoroid figures. This is due to the higher level of detail and articulation that Figma figures offer. On the other hand, Nendoroid figures are more affordable and accessible to collectors on a budget. Despite the price difference, both Figma and Nendoroid figures offer excellent value for their quality and craftsmanship.
